Lactulose solution primarily works by drawing water into the colon through osmotic action, softening the stools and promoting bowel movements. Its mechanism of action is attributed to the fact that it is not readily absorbed in the small intestine and reaches the colon intact. In the colon, lactulose is fermented by the resident bacteria, leading to the production of short-chain fatty acids and gases, including hydrogen, methane, and carbon dioxide. This fermentation process lowers the pH of the colonic environment, making it more acidic, which in turn inhibits the growth of ammonia-producing bacteria. The reduction in ammonia levels is particularly beneficial in managing hepatic encephalopathy, as ammonia is a neurotoxin that can impair brain function when present in excessive amounts.

In the case of an overdose of Lactulose Solution, it is important to recognize the potential signs and symptoms, which may include severe diarrhea, dehydration, and electrolyte imbalances. If an overdose is suspected, prompt medical attention should be sought. Treatment for overdose involves managing the symptoms and providing supportive care. This may include intravenous fluids to address dehydration and monitoring electrolyte levels to prevent further complications. Early recognition and intervention are key to managing the effects of a Lactulose Solution overdose.
In the case of a missed dose of Lactulose Solution, it is generally recommended to take the missed dose as soon as you remember. However, if it is almost time for your next scheduled dose, skip the missed dose and resume your regular dosing schedule. Do not double the dose to make up for a missed one, as this may increase the risk of side effects. If you frequently miss doses, consider setting reminders or alarms to help you stay on track with your medication regimen. Consult your healthcare professional if you have any concerns or questions about missed doses.
To take the Lactulose Solution, measure the prescribed dose using a measuring cup or oral syringe, and then take the solution by mouth, typically two to three times a day, or as directed by your healthcare professional.

Lactulose Solution should be stored in a cool and dry area, preferably at room temperature, ensuring it is kept away from direct sunlight, heat, and moisture. Maintain the integrity of the medication by keeping it in its original container, tightly sealed. Pay attention to the expiration date, and if the solution has passed its expiry, do not use it and dispose of it carefully. Avoid pouring it down the drain or flushing it; instead, consult a pharmacist or healthcare professional for appropriate disposal methods. Keep the medication out of children's reach to prevent accidental consumption, and always store it responsibly. This ensures the medication's effectiveness and promotes safety in your household.
